The Ottawa Sport Council is excited to host two separate lunchtime Strategic Planning Huddles for Ottawa based community sport organizations. The Huddles will run from 11:30 to 13:30 on March 23 and 24 and will be facilitated by Derek Johnston of Face Value Communications!

The Strategic Planning Huddle is the latest session from Rebound – a free 6-part program to complement and enhance the resources found in the Ottawa Return to Play Roadmap. This program is being offered with the support of Ontario Trillium Foundation’s Resilient Communities Fund.

About Ottawa Sport Council
As the unified voice of amateur sport in Ottawa, the Ottawa Sport Council (OSC) facilitates advocacy and growth for all community sport organizations
